About

Yuqi Pan is a scholar working on Electrical and Electronic Engineering, Electronic, Optical and Magnetic Materials and Water Science and Technology. According to data from OpenAlex, Yuqi Pan has authored 13 papers receiving a total of 480 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Electrical and Electronic Engineering, 4 papers in Electronic, Optical and Magnetic Materials and 3 papers in Water Science and Technology. Recurrent topics in Yuqi Pan's work include Advanced battery technologies research (10 papers), Advancements in Battery Materials (5 papers) and Advanced Battery Materials and Technologies (5 papers). Yuqi Pan is often cited by papers focused on Advanced battery technologies research (10 papers), Advancements in Battery Materials (5 papers) and Advanced Battery Materials and Technologies (5 papers). Yuqi Pan collaborates with scholars based in Australia, China and Japan. Yuqi Pan's co-authors include Wei Li, Yuan Chen, Zengxia Pei, Zixun Yu, Asif Mahmood, Xinshi Zhang, Ziwen Yuan, Chaojun Wang, Qian Shao and Jing Li and has published in prestigious journals such as SHILAP Revista de lepidopterología, Advanced Energy Materials and Journal of Hazardous Materials.
